Transaction 30379dbf8636ab2f61aa626313a235f5b4e2e8252a41febbfc1f29ca1d72e55d

1 Input
2 Outputs
  • 30379dbf8636ab2f61aa626313a235f5b4e2e8252a41febbfc1f29ca1d72e55d:0
  • value  27181
    address  15AofagyeMTqTEeFEkrc244KrAWdDSa5y4
  • 30379dbf8636ab2f61aa626313a235f5b4e2e8252a41febbfc1f29ca1d72e55d:1
  • value  8958229
    address  1C8Zg5FEycK4RgrXxu8ry54i7hRQCXhZpg